The moment one Timorese takes a head, the arraial[warriors, Timorese irregulars] of his kingdom immediately sings the Loro Sai, the warrior chant, full of quite remarkable melody and harmony. Severed heads also make for great ceremonies, which begin by looking after [the heads] and end by kicking them countless times. As soon as one arrives at the encampment the arraial of each kingdom collects the heads decapitated by his people and hangs them by the long hair worn by the Timorese, on bamboos stacked on the ground, and puts in the mouth of each of them a chew of betel and areca so that they do not miss the pleasures that they had in life. At night all the arraiais form a circle, each of them around the heads they had cut off, and then start a peculiar ceremony. The chief, standing up at the centre of the circle, commences the Loro Sai, which the Timorese sing only when they have cut heads off. In this chant the chief begins by presenting the head with a thousand apologies for having cut it off; then demonstrates to the head why its decapitation was necessary, but tells it not to worry, because it will never fall short of anything, not even the chew! From time to time, the arraial choir confirms these apologies, and when they are fed up with apologizing, they start incriminating the heads, and it is then that the heads pass through harsh times! The arraial chief turns towards the heads with his sword in hand and, very angry, sings to them, asking: ‘But why have you armed yourselves against us? Why did you want to kill us? For didn’t you know that we are stronger than you?’ And as the heads do not respond to these questions the arraial gets furious, screeches, jumps up and down and finally throws the heads down to the ground and kicks them madly, frenetically.
